Medical premises require additional protective measures against the occurrence of excessively high touch voltages.
In rooms that conform to Group 2 of DIN VDE 0100-710, any interruption to the examination and /or treatment of patients would place those patients at risk.
This is prevented through the use of changeover and monitoring units. These monitor the insulation resistance of the non-grounded IT system, the load current and the temperature of the transformer. A warning signal is output if the limit values are exceeded. This function is carried out by an insulation monitor.
In addition, a special voltage relay monitors the voltage of the power supply and switches to a second power supply if it falls below the specified limit values.
